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0939016531 6445 20599 07
30713900714 8880
30713900714 8880
8562 12735 86278755
All about undefined
Interested in learning more?
30713900714 8880
8562 12735 86278755
See more
309 91 4638978
32303 96864843 1478
See more
728 778 8826203173
61838460918 98664886380 525 987937 5112
See more